HOW TO OUTPUT
After the output destination is set, configure how to output decoded data, i.e. the “format”
to present decoded data.
Setting Description Default
Auto Enter Adds an ENTER character before or after each string of
decoded data. The ENTER character can be defined in the
“Auto Enter character” field below. This function saves the
trouble of pressing a confirmation key to accept each string of
decoded data. Options are:
Disable
Decoded data + Enter char
Enter char + Decoded data

Prefix Affixes 0 to 10 characters to the left of the output data. Tap
the label to open a character table for entering the prefix.
Prefixes containing invisible characters
a
re supported.

Suffix Affixes 0 to 10 characters to the right of the output data. Tap
the label to open a character table for entering the suffix.
Suffixes containing invisible characters
are supported.

ENABLE READER
Features a switch to enable or disable reader scanning ability. When enabled, a light beam
will be sent out from the scanning window each time the trigger (scan key) is pressed.
